What is the Georgia Civil Case Initiation Form?
The Georgia Civil Case Initiation Form serves as the official document for initiating civil cases within the Superior Court of Georgia. This vital form provides the necessary details about the parties involved, including plaintiffs and defendants, as well as the nature of the case. Unlike other legal documents, such as the Georgia complaint form, this form is specifically tailored for procedural initiation, aiding courts in managing and processing civil litigation efficiently.

Key Features of the Georgia Civil Case Initiation Form
The Georgia Civil Case Initiation Form includes several essential components that users should be aware of:
-
Sections that detail information on the plaintiff and defendant.
-
Areas to specify the cause of action and relevant case details.
-
Checkboxes for identifying the type of civil action being filed.
-
Mandatory fields that require information such as case numbers and filing dates.
These features create a structured format that enhances the clarity and organization of submitted documents.

Submission Methods and Delivery for the Georgia Civil Case Initiation Form
Once the Georgia Civil Case Initiation Form is completed, it can be submitted through several methods:
-
Online submission via the Georgia Superior Court's official portal.
-
Mailing the form directly to the appropriate court office.
-
Hand-delivering the form in-person at the courthouse.
After submission, retain a copy of the form for your records, ensuring that you have documentation of the filed claim.
